Understanding Consensus Mechanisms in Blockchain Technology
Unraveling Consensus Mechanisms
Consensus mechanisms, also known as agreement mechanisms, are the backbone of blockchain technology. They play a critical role in ensuring the validation and addition of transactions to the ledger, thereby maintaining the integrity and security of the entire network. These mechanisms enable all participants in the blockchain to reach an agreement on the state of the system, allowing for decentralized and trustless transactions. Consensus mechanisms are essential for establishing a common understanding among various nodes in a blockchain network, ultimately leading to a transparent and tamper-resistant system.
Blockchain Expert: "Consensus mechanisms form the foundation of trust and reliability in blockchain networks, enabling seamless transaction validation and ledger maintenance."
PoS and PoR Exploration
In the realm of blockchain technology, consensus mechanisms like Proof-of-Stake (PoS) and Proof-of-Randomness (PoR) play pivotal roles in ensuring the smooth operation and security of the network.
Understanding Proof-of-Stake (PoS)
Proof-of-Stake (PoS) is a consensus mechanism that selects validators based on the number of coins they hold. Unlike other traditional consensus mechanisms that rely on computational power, PoS focuses on achieving network security and scalability by allowing those with a larger stake in the cryptocurrency to have a greater influence. This approach aims to incentivize stakeholders to act in the best interest of the network, as they have a financial stake in its success.
Exploring Proof-of-Randomness (PoR)
On the other hand, Proof-of-Randomness (PoR) is a consensus mechanism that introduces randomness into the selection process of block creators. By doing so, it aims to prevent centralized control and ensure fair participation among network participants. This randomization helps in creating a more democratic process for selecting block creators and adds an extra layer of security against potential manipulation or bias.
Smart Contract Verification
Smart Contract Verification is a crucial aspect of blockchain technology, ensuring the accuracy and reliability of transactions while also automating and executing agreements without the need for intermediaries. This process plays a pivotal role in maintaining the security and transparency of blockchain transactions.
Importance of Smart Contract Verification
The verification of smart contracts is essential for guaranteeing the precision and dependability of transactions on the blockchain. By automating and executing agreements without intermediaries, smart contract validation enhances efficiency while minimizing the potential for errors or disputes.
Process of Smart Contract Verification
The process of smart contract verification involves meticulously validating the terms and conditions outlined within the contract. This meticulous validation contributes significantly to the security and transparency of all blockchain transactions, thereby fostering trust among participants in the network.
Block Producing Nodes
Block producing nodes, also referred to as block creation nodes, play a fundamental role in the blockchain network by being responsible for creating new blocks. These nodes contribute significantly to the efficiency and integrity of the entire blockchain system, ensuring that the ledger is continually updated with accurate and verified transactions.
Blockchain Expert: "Block producing nodes are akin to the architects of the blockchain, continuously building and fortifying the network's foundation through the creation of new blocks."
Role of Block Producing Nodes
Block producing nodes are crucial in maintaining the dynamic nature of the blockchain by consistently adding new information to the ledger.
They oversee the process of validating and recording transactions into blocks, which are then added to the blockchain. This ensures that all data on the blockchain is up-to-date and accurate.
Ensuring Security with Block Producing Nodes
The proper functioning of block producing nodes is paramount for upholding the security and consensus within the blockchain network.
By diligently carrying out their responsibilities, these nodes contribute to establishing trust among participants and ensuring that the network operates reliably without any centralized control or manipulation.
Embracing the Power of Consensus Mechanisms
Understanding the significance of consensus mechanisms is crucial in gaining a comprehensive understanding of the intricate workings of blockchain technology. These agreement mechanisms serve as the cornerstone of trust and reliability within blockchain networks, fostering seamless transaction validation and ledger maintenance. Embracing the power of consensus mechanisms empowers participants to engage in decentralized and transparent transactions, ultimately contributing to the robustness and security of the entire network.
Blockchain Expert: "Consensus mechanisms are the bedrock of trust and integrity in blockchain networks, laying the groundwork for seamless transaction validation and ledger maintenance."
By embracing the power of consensus mechanisms, stakeholders can actively contribute to the establishment of a decentralized, tamper-resistant system that ensures transparency and trust among all participants.